4. Job status screen (common to print, scan, fax and Internet fax)
This screen is displayed when the [JOB STATUS] key on the operation panel is pressed.
This screen can be used to display the "JOB QUEUE" (showing stored jobs and the current job) or the "COMPLETE" job list (showing fin-
ished jobs). This screen can be used to check jobs, interrupt a job in progress to perform another job, and cancel a job.

*1: "PAPER EMPTY" in the job status display
When a job status display indicates "PAPER EMPTY", the specified paper size for the job is not loaded in any of the trays.
In this case, the job will be suspended until the required paper is loaded. Other stored jobs will be printed (if possible) until 
the required paper is loaded. (Other jobs will not be printed if the paper runs out during printing.) If you need to change the 
paper size because the specified paper size is not available, touch the current job key to select it and then touch the 
[DETAIL] key described in 10.

8
[STOP/DELETE] 
key
Use to cancel or delete the current job or delete the stored job. Note that printing of received faxes and received Internet 
faxes cannot be canceled or deleted.
9
[PRIORITY] key
Touch this key after selecting a stored job in this [JOB QUEUE] list to print the job ahead of the other jobs.
Note that a job in progress cannot be interrupted if it is an interrupt copy job or if it is a list print job.
